Festival de la Baleadas



This year OYE volunteer, Melissa Quijada, held the first annual Festival de La Baleada.

The baleada is a typical Honduran food that was invented in the northern coast of Honduras. It is a widely celebrated and delicious dish. Thus the perfect image for Melissa's event. Who’s' goal is to create events the uplift Honduran culture, music and art. There was local art, food, incredible local musical talent such as: DayZ, Montuca Sound System, Lita Garifuna, JCD y Franoman, eating competitions and much more!
